What is the difference between hydrolyzed whey and standard whey?
Hydrolyzed whey has been partially broken down with enzymes before you drink it. Standard whey has not. Standard here means intact concentrate or intact isolate. Same dairy family. Different chain length.
Read the label as two separate decisions.
First, how clean is the whey. Concentrate still carries more lactose, fat, and leftover milk solids. Isolate has most of those stripped. That is purity. It is not hydrolysis.
Second, were the remaining protein chains cut. Hydrolysis is that cut. A tub can be isolate and still intact. A tub can say hydrolyzed and still be a light snip, not a real peptide powder.
If you only remember one split: isolate versus concentrate is what was removed. Hydrolyzed versus standard is how short the leftover protein is.
What does hydrolysis actually do to the protein?
Hydrolysis is partial enzymatic breakdown. Proteases clip peptide bonds. Intact whey arrives as longer polypeptides. Hydrolyzed whey arrives as a mix of shorter peptides, including dipeptides and tripeptides, plus some free amino acids. Degree of hydrolysis varies. A light cut is barely different from intact. A heavier cut tastes more bitter and leaves more small peptides.
Your gut was going to do this anyway. Pepsin in the stomach. Pancreatic proteases in the small intestine. Then absorption. Hydrolysis front-loads part of that work in the factory.
Small peptides have a dedicated intestinal transporter, PEPT1. Dipeptides and tripeptides can move across the gut wall as peptides, then get split into amino acids inside the enterocyte. Intact protein cannot use that door until it has been cut. That is the mechanism people mean by "pre-digested." It is not a bypass of the gut. It is a head start on the same road.
Leucine still has to arrive as an amino acid the muscle can use. Hydrolysis does not mint extra leucine. It can change the shape of the plasma curve. Faster appearance. Sometimes a higher insulin bump. The daily gram total is still the floor.
Does hydrolyzed whey absorb faster than intact whey?
Often the plasma amino acids rise faster after a hydrolysate than after the same protein left intact. That is the honest version. It is not a stopwatch you can tattoo on the tub.
Morifuji and colleagues compared whey and soy, intact and hydrolyzed, without stacking carbohydrate on top. Hydrolysates showed up faster as plasma amino acids than the non-hydrolyzed proteins. Whey beat soy on indispensable amino acids and branched-chain amino acids. The hydrolysates also raised specific dipeptides, Val-Leu and Ile-Leu, more than the intact proteins. Whey hydrolysate produced the largest insulin rise in that set. Small study. Directionally useful.
Power and colleagues had healthy men drink 45 grams of intact whey isolate or the hydrolysate. Gastric emptying did not clearly change. Peak insulin was higher after the hydrolysate. Most of the insulinotropic amino acids did not separate. Phenylalanine did. So hydrolysis is not "the stomach empties four times faster." Sometimes the emptying rate is similar and the insulin and peptide mix still look different.
Intact whey is already fast next to casein. Hydrolysis is a second gear on an already quick protein. Useful when the next session is close, appetite is thin, or the gut does not want a heavy shake. Not a reason to panic about a normal isolate on an ordinary day.
Is hydrolyzed whey easier to digest than isolate?
Sometimes. Not for the reason most labels imply.
If concentrate wrecks you, the first suspect is lactose and leftover fat, not chain length. Isolate already removed most of both. Switching from concentrate to isolate is the lactose lever. Hydrolysis is a different lever.
Hydrolysis can still help when isolate sits heavy. Shorter peptides need less gastric work. Some people find a hydrolysate lighter after a hard session, on a two-a-day, or when appetite is already gone. Others find it bitter and would rather drink the intact isolate. Both reports can be true. Degree of hydrolysis and the flavor system decide a lot of that.
Hydrolysis is not a medical treatment for lactose intolerance, IBS, or a dairy allergy. If isolate still bothers you, the next honest questions are dose, mix, and whether dairy is the problem at all. Do not buy a "hydrolyzed concentrate" and expect isolate's lactose math.
Bitter is a tell. Real hydrolysates often taste like they were cut. A dessert-sweet tub that whispers "hydrolyzed" on the panel may be a light DH sprinkled onto intact whey. Read the protein type, not the adjective.
Does hydrolysis change leucine or the amino acid profile?
No. Same protein family, same amino acids per gram of protein, unless the manufacturer blended something else in. Hydrolysis clips bonds. It does not rewrite the sequence.
Whey is already leucine-dense. A normal isolate scoop still clears the practical leucine switch for most younger adults, about 2.5 to 3 grams per sitting, because whey sits near 10 to 12 percent leucine. Hydrolysis does not raise that percentage. It can change how quickly leucine and the rest of the essential set appear in blood.
Muscle protein synthesis cares that the essential set arrived and that leucine turned the switch on. It does not give extra credit for a marketing word. If the day's protein is short, a faster curve does not rescue the tissue. If the day's calories are sloppy, a faster curve does not cancel the surplus. Bray already settled that split.
This is why "I bought hydrolyzed, so timing is handled" is a category error. You bought a shorter chain. You did not buy a different amino acid.
When does hydrolyzed whey actually matter?
Four practical seats. None of them are a personality.
Hard sessions that actually created damage. Eccentric work, high volume, a second session later the same day. Buckley and colleagues had sedentary men do 100 maximal eccentric knee extensions, then 25 grams of whey hydrolysate, 25 grams of intact isolate, or flavored water. Peak isometric torque dropped about 23 percent in everyone. It recovered by six hours in the hydrolysate group. It stayed down in the isolate and water groups. Soreness did not separate. Creatine kinase and a inflammation marker did not move. Small hydrolysate arm. One protocol. Force came back faster. Soreness did not magically vanish. Treat it as a recovery-of-force signal after ugly eccentric work, not a promise that every workout is "done in six hours."
Two-a-days and close sessions. If the next piece of work is in a few hours, a faster amino acid appearance is a logistics choice. If you train once and eat dinner, intact isolate plus food will usually do the job.
Thin appetite. First thing. Right after a session that killed hunger. Travel. The day the kitchen loses. A shake you can actually finish beats a perfect plate you will not eat. Hydrolysates are built for that slot when intact powder still feels like a meal.
GI comfort after isolate already failed the lactose test. If isolate is fine, hydrolysis is optional. If isolate still sits like a brick, a real peptide powder is the next experiment, not a second dessert concentrate.
If none of those are true, you do not have a hydrolysis problem. You have a protein-total problem, a food problem, or a training problem.
When is standard whey isolate enough?
Most days. That is the unromantic answer.
If food already hits complete protein, you do not need powder to make hydrolysis true. Eggs, yogurt, meat, fish, leftover dinner. The day's grams still beat a faster curve on a missed floor.
If you want a powder for the ordinary day, intact isolate is the clean daily material. Low lactose. Low fat. Complete. Leucine-dense. Cheaper than a heavy hydrolysate, and enough when the next session is tomorrow.

Does hydrolyzed whey make the anabolic window matter more?
It can matter at the margin. It does not resurrect a 30-minute panic.
Muscle protein synthesis is already up after real training. Fast protein can put amino acids in while that signal is high. Useful. Especially fasted training, two-a-days, or a session that wrecked appetite. The window is not a second surplus. If the day's protein is short, the clock does not save the muscle. If the day's calories are high, the clock does not stop the fat.

FAQ
What is the difference between hydrolyzed whey and standard whey?
Hydrolyzed whey is enzymatically pre-digested into shorter peptides. Standard whey is intact concentrate or intact isolate. Same dairy protein family. Different chain length. Isolate versus concentrate is purity. Hydrolyzed versus standard is how short the protein is.
Is hydrolyzed whey better than isolate?
Better for what. Isolate already solved most lactose and fat. Hydrolysis can speed amino acid appearance and sit lighter for some people after hard work. It does not add leucine and it does not replace daily protein. On an ordinary day, intact isolate is enough.
Does hydrolyzed whey absorb faster?
Often yes, as a faster rise in plasma amino acids and sometimes a higher insulin peak, compared with the same protein left intact. It is not a guaranteed 4x stopwatch, and gastric emptying does not always change. Intact whey is already fast next to casein.
Is hydrolyzed whey easier on the stomach?
It can be, because shorter peptides need less gastric work. If concentrate bothers you, try isolate first. That is the lactose and fat lever. Hydrolysis is the next lever if isolate still sits heavy. It is not a treatment for a dairy allergy.
Does hydrolyzed whey have more leucine?
No. Hydrolysis clips bonds. It does not raise leucine per gram. Whey is already leucine-dense. A normal scoop still has to hit the sitting. Faster arrival is not extra leucine.
When should I use hydrolyzed whey instead of standard whey?
Hard sessions, two-a-days, thin appetite, and GI comfort after isolate already failed the lactose test. If food or intact isolate already hits the day's protein, hydrolysis is optional.
Can I just use food instead of hydrolyzed whey?
Yes. Food first. Use a hydrolyzed isolate when a meal would miss, or when you need a lighter, faster shake after real work. The day's grams still matter more than the adjective on the tub.
Does hydrolyzed whey replace the anabolic window debate?
No. Fast protein can feed MPS while it is already high. Daily protein still beats a perfect 20-minute shake on a short day. Timing is a margin. The floor is the floor.
Will hydrolyzed whey make me recover in six hours?
One eccentric-exercise trial found peak force back at six hours with a whey hydrolysate, while intact isolate had not recovered yet. Soreness did not change. Do not turn that into a universal clock. Use it as a reason to prefer peptides when the next session is close, not as a medical recovery claim.
Do I need hydrolyzed whey if I already hit protein with isolate?
Usually no. Intact isolate is complete, leucine-dense, and low-lactose. Keep hydrolysis for the seats where speed or gut comfort is the actual constraint.
